Output 66f60624ecac65fe695dddbaa9e123b59801f70af187d99946d15c63c563056e:1

value
812856
script pubkey
OP_0 OP_PUSHBYTES_20 705d71b6ab7b093af565b0082df1c3b6a5dca451
address
ltc1qwpwhrd4t0vyn4at9kqyzmuwrk6jaefz3z9e9ae
transaction
66f60624ecac65fe695dddbaa9e123b59801f70af187d99946d15c63c563056e
spent
true